Soda crystals? Coming it at around 80p or 90p per kg bag in the major supermarkets.
These come under the eco banner as they don't contain enzymes etc.
Multi purpose (washing clothes, cleaning surfaces, removing stains etc). Google it or head over to the OS threads for info.0 -
